That is the main difference but the sbeII has the upper part of the reciever attached to thw barrel so when you take the barrel off the bolt can be lifted out instead of pulking the charging handle out and sliding the bolt out of the front of the reciever. And like jesse said a SBE II is going to be on the hardervrecoiling of the auto loaders. Sent from my SCH-I545 using Tapatalk
  15. The sbe II has the sam3 inertia system as the m2 and they both offer the comfort tech shoch system. Recoil between the stoeger and Benelli would be very comprable. I would go m2 over the sbe II if he doesn't want or need 3 1/2" capabilities. But the Stoeger would also be a good gun. It isn't as pretty in the fit and finish department like a Benelli but it goes boom and will break clays and that is the most important thing. Sent from my SCH-I545 using Tapatalk
